South West Bike Builders Gloucester
0
Reviews
Bike Shops in Gloucester
Bristol Rd
, Gloucester, Gloucestershire, GL2 7AN
01453 333513
South West Bike Builders, in Gloucester, is a local bike shops. They are experienced in providing bikes, bmx bikes, road bikes, folding bikes, racing bikes and mountain bikes. South West Bike Builders bike shops is located at the following address - Bristol Rd.
|